Abstract
A carton blank having an outer layer of a relatively rigid material, a first inner layer of a relatively rigid material superposed over a portion of the outer layer and a second inner layer of a relatively flexible layer of a fluid impervious material is provided with first and second weakened portions so that, after a carton has been formed from the carton blank, filled with a desired material and sealed, the first weakened portion may be broken to form a flip top lid which when moved in an arcuate path will gradually sever the second weakened portion to form an opening in the carton so that an amount of the desired material may be removed from the carton. The carton also may include a feature which allows the flip top lid to be securely re-closed after initial opening of the lid.

5. A container comprising:
-
a body portion having at least one wall;
a dispensing opening;
a lid movably attached to said body portion;
wherein said container includes a first condition before said container has initially been opened, a second open condition and a third re-closed condition;
wherein, in said first condition, a panel is attached to both said at least one wall of said body portion and said lid;
wherein in said second condition, said panel remains attached to said lid but has been removed from said at least one wall, thus leaving a hole in said at least one wall;
wherein, in said third condition, at least a portion of said panel is releasably engaged with at least a portion of said wall;
a sheet of material coring said hole while said container is in said second open condition;
wherein, sad panel Includes a stationary portion and a hinge portion separated from said stationary portion by a score line;
wherein, said stationary portion is attached to said lid; and
